Water and Sewer Improvements - I35W Service Road to Sycamore Creek
Fort Worth is set to enhance its water and sewer infrastructure with a significant project along the I35W Service Road to Sycamore Creek, focusing on replacing outdated cast iron water mains and sewer lines. The initiative will impact several neighborhoods, including Brentmoor and Carter Park, ensuring improved service reliability for residents. Streets involved in the project include East Butler, McClure, and Dickson Streets, with work scheduled to commence in Council Districts 8 and 11. Community engagement is a priority, as local associations are informed about construction schedules and potential disruptions. The project is funded through the Water and Sewer Fund and is currently in the design phase, with completion dates yet to be determined.
Walter Norwood, the project manager, is available for inquiries to provide transparency throughout the process.
